DESCRIPTION OF PRIMARY AWARDS Special Achievement: Awarded for continued improvement and development in a specific area of training such as Forms, Sparring, Breaking, etc. Accumulative Achievement: Awarded for the continued improvement, development and growth in overall training over an extended period of time. Achievement of Excellence: Awarded for always volunteering or being on hand whenever needed, for dedication and in support of fellow martial artists Student of the Month: Awarded for demonstrating and achieving overall effort and growth in training, as well as dedication and outstanding leadership. Star Student: Awarded for consistent improvement, success, achievement in training, and for earning at least 4 various awards. Student of the Year: Awarded for the consistent and overall effort and growth, for exemplary achievement in training during the year, and for earning at least 8 awards throughout the school year. DESCRIPTION OF SECONDARY AWARDS Commendable Tournament Effort: Awarded for demonstrating courage and effort, and for a commendable performance. Outstanding Tournament Effort: Awarded for demonstrating courage & effort, outstanding performance and/or for attaining 1st, 2nd or 3rd Place. American Flag Patch: Given to students upon entering their first martial arts tournament. Demo Team Patch: Given to students for outstanding tournament performance in team forms or for earning a tournament trophy or medal. Student of the Month Patch: Given to students once they’ve earned two or more Student of the Month Awards in a school year. |
